Parex Resources Inc. (TSE:PXT - Get Free Report) reached a new 52-week high on Monday . The company traded as high as C$19.00 and last traded at C$18.96, with a volume of 168467 shares changing hands. The stock had previously closed at C$18.70.

Wall Street Analysts Forecast Growth

A number of analysts recently weighed in on PXT shares. BMO Capital Markets upgraded Parex Resources from a "hold" rating to an "outperform" rating and increased their price objective for the company from C$16.00 to C$20.00 in a report on Monday, September 15th. Scotiabank increased their price objective on Parex Resources from C$16.00 to C$17.00 and gave the company a "sector perform" rating in a report on Thursday, July 31st. Finally, Royal Bank Of Canada increased their price objective on Parex Resources from C$16.00 to C$18.00 and gave the company a "sector perform" rating in a report on Thursday, July 31st. One analyst has rated the stock with a Buy rating and two have given a Hold rating to the company. Based on data from MarketBeat, Parex Resources has a consensus rating of "Hold" and an average price target of C$18.33.

Parex Resources Stock Performance

The company has a market cap of C$1.86 billion, a PE ratio of 14.47,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 0.21 and a beta of 0.47. The firm's fifty day moving average is C$16.39 and its 200 day moving average is C$14.21. The company has a current ratio of 1.18, a quick ratio of 1.45 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.81.

Parex Resources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, September 15th. Stockholders of record on Monday, September 15th were issued a dividend of $0.385 per share.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, September 8th. This represents a $1.54 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 8.1%. Parex Resources's dividend payout ratio is presently 84.24%.

Parex Resources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Parex Resources Inc engages in exploration, development, and production of crude oil. The company brings technology utilized in the Western Canada Sedimentary Basin to South American basins with large oil-in-place potential. Majority of the company's properties are focused in Colombia, where it pays a royalty or tax to the government for its operations.
